The following table lists partial compatibility. To configure DeviceHub for this Siemens S7-400 Ethernet PLC:Įnter details specific to your environment and click Add Device.
Click Export and then Save to export the edited file.In Siemens Step 7, select Symbols and create a user-defined tag.Use the Siemens Step 7 program to build files of user-defined tags (.dif and.
You cannot directly filter S7comm protocols while capturing.Refer to these sections for details: Supported Series Show only the S7comm based traffic: s7comm SampleCaptures/s7comm_varservice_libnodavedemo_bench.pcap s7comm: running libnodave demo benchmark with S7-300 PLC using variable-services to check the communication capabilitiesĪ complete list of PROTO display filter fields can be found in the display filter reference SampleCaptures/s7comm_varservice_libnodavedemo.pcap s7comm: running libnodave demo with S7-300 PLC, using variable-services with several areas SampleCaptures/s7comm_reading_setting_plc_time.pcap s7comm: connecting, reading and setting the time of the PLC SampleCaptures/s7comm_reading_plc_status.pcap s7comm: connecting and viewing the PLC status SampleCaptures/s7comm_program_blocklist_onlineview.pcap s7comm: connecting and getting a list of all available block in the PLC SampleCaptures/s7comm_downloading_block_db1.pcap s7comm: connecting and downloading program block DB1 into PLC (XXX add links to preference settings affecting how PROTO is dissected). Search our inventory for the SIMATIC S7-400 part numbers that you require or select the S7-400 part number below to view our live inventory levels and repair pricing.
Our Siemens S7-400 PLC parts are tested by our technical staff and come with a full 2-year warranty. The S7comm dissector is partially functional. Classic Automation provides surplus parts and repair services for SIMATIC S7-400. The well known TCP port for TPKT traffic is 102. TCP: Typically, TPKT uses TCP as its transport protocol. TPKT: RFC1006 "ISO transport services on top of the TCP: Version 3", updated by RFC2126
S7 communication consists of (at least) the following protocols:ĬOTP: ISO 8073 COTP Connection-Oriented Transport Protocol (spec. The protocol is also used on top of other physical/network layers, like RS-485 with MPI (Multi-Point-Interface) or Profibus. The protocol is used by Siemens since the Simatic S7 product series was launched in 1994. Step 3) is for negotiation of S7comm specific details (like the PDU size). The slot number is coded in Bits 0-4, the rack number is coded in Bits 5-7. The second byte of the destination TSAP codes the rack and slot number: This is the position of the PLC CPU. The first byte of the destination TSAP codes the communication type (1=PG, 2=OP). Step 2) uses as a destination TSAP of two bytes length. Step 1) uses the IP address of the PLC/CP.
Connect on ISO layer (COTP Connect Request).To establish a connection to a S7 PLC there are 3 steps: